If power train performance is poor but the Engine RPM Test checks out all right, the following procedure should be performed. This will check for excessive slippage in the clutch plates or torque converter.
This test involves running the engine at full speed with the transmission engaged and the brakes applied. Perform this test on a hard, level surface. Clear area to the front and rear of machine.
1. Securely block both sides of the front and rear wheels of the machine.2. Attach a tachometer to the engine.3. Start the engine and allow time for the system to warm up.4. Move the transmission shift lever to the fourth gear position.5. Make sure the parking brake is engaged.6. Press down firmly on the service brake pedal.
Engage the transmission only long enough to obtain a tachometer reading of the full engine speed. If the transmission overheat light (on instrument panel) lights, move the shuttle lever back to Neutral immediately.
7. Move the shuttle lever to the right. Push the shuttle lever forward to increase engine rpm. Note the tachometer reading and immediately move the shuttle and the transmission shift lever back to Neutral.8. Record the tachometer reading from step 7 on the following table.9. Let the engine run at idle speed for at least two minutes to cool the transmission thoroughly.10. Repeat steps 4 through 7, this time moving the shuttle lever to the left and pulling it back to increase engine rpm.11. Record the Reverse tachometer reading on the following table. 12. Shut the engine off.13. The recorded engine speed should be approximately 1500 rpm in both boxes on the above table.14. If either of the above engine speeds are too low, check the following: a. Speed adjustments on the engine may need to be reset.b. The engine may need to be tuned up or repaired.c. The control linkage from the shuttle assembly to the engine may need adjustment or repair. See Control Linkage Adjustments in this module.15. If either of the above engine speeds are too high, there is probably excessive slippage in the torque converter or the shuttle assembly. Perform the Clutch Pressure Test in this module. If clutch pressure is ok, the shuttle assembly or the torque converter may have to be repaired or replaced.Control Linkage Adjustments
